Carbon Fiber Body Components
Carbon fiber represents the ideal material for upgrading your Ferrari F8 Tributo's exterior components. This advanced composite material offers an exceptional strength-to-weight ratio, reducing overall vehicle mass while maintaining structural rigidity. The weight savings achieved through carbon fiber components directly translate to improved acceleration, handling dynamics, and fuel efficiency.

High-quality carbon fiber parts feature precise fitment that matches Ferrari's exacting manufacturing tolerances. Premium manufacturers utilize autoclave curing processes to ensure consistent quality and structural integrity. The characteristic weave pattern of exposed carbon fiber also provides a distinctive aesthetic that communicates performance credentials to fellow enthusiasts.
Popular carbon fiber upgrades for the F8 Tributo include front splitters, rear diffusers, side skirts, mirror caps, and hood panels. These components not only reduce weight but also enhance aerodynamic efficiency. A well-designed carbon fiber front splitter, for example, increases downforce at the front axle, improving turn-in response and high-speed stability. Rear diffusers work in conjunction with the factory aerodynamics to optimize airflow beneath the vehicle, reducing drag and improving overall efficiency.
The manufacturing quality of carbon fiber components varies significantly across suppliers. Premium components feature UV-protective clear coat finishes that prevent yellowing and maintain the lustrous appearance over years of use. Lower-quality alternatives may use fiberglass cores with thin carbon fiber overlays, sacrificing both weight savings and structural benefits. When selecting carbon fiber upgrades, prioritize manufacturers who specialize in exotic vehicle applications and maintain strict quality control standards.
Forged Wheel Upgrades
Wheels represent one of the most impactful upgrades for any high-performance vehicle, and the F8 Tributo is no exception. Forged wheels manufactured through advanced metallurgical processes offer substantial advantages over cast alternatives. The forging process compresses and aligns the molecular structure of the aluminum alloy, creating components that are simultaneously lighter and stronger than factory wheels.

Reducing unsprung weight through lightweight forged wheels delivers measurable performance benefits. Every pound removed from the wheels and tires improves suspension response, allowing the dampers to control wheel movement more precisely. This enhancement becomes particularly noticeable during spirited driving on challenging roads, where the suspension can better maintain tire contact with the road surface through rapid elevation changes.
Premium forged wheels for the F8 Tributo are engineered specifically for this application, accounting for the vehicle's suspension geometry, brake clearances, and load requirements. Custom fitment ensures proper hub-centric mounting, optimal offset, and appropriate width specifications that complement the Tributo's aggressive stance. Many manufacturers offer personalized finishing options, including brushed, polished, or custom powder-coated surfaces that align with your aesthetic preferences.
The relationship between wheel weight and vehicle dynamics extends beyond simple acceleration improvements. Lighter wheels reduce rotational inertia, allowing the engine to rev more freely and improving throttle response. During braking, reduced wheel mass means less momentum to overcome, potentially shortening stopping distances. The gyroscopic effect of rotating wheels also influences handling characteristics, with lighter wheels providing more immediate steering response and reduced resistance to directional changes.
Carbon Ceramic Brake Systems
While the Ferrari F8 Tributo comes equipped with impressive braking hardware, upgrading to advanced carbon ceramic brake systems provides significant advantages for track-focused driving or those seeking ultimate stopping power. Carbon ceramic rotors operate effectively across a wider temperature range than traditional iron rotors, maintaining consistent performance during repeated high-speed stops that would cause conventional brakes to fade.

The weight reduction achieved through carbon ceramic brakes contributes to overall performance improvements. A complete carbon ceramic brake system can eliminate dozens of pounds of unsprung weight from the vehicle's four corners. This reduction not only improves acceleration and handling but also decreases the workload on suspension components, potentially extending their service life.
Carbon ceramic rotors demonstrate exceptional longevity under normal driving conditions. Unlike iron rotors that gradually wear and develop surface irregularities, carbon ceramic discs maintain their dimensions and surface quality for significantly longer periods. This durability translates to reduced maintenance costs over the vehicle's lifetime, offsetting the higher initial investment in premium braking components.
The installation of carbon ceramic brakes requires careful attention to proper bedding procedures and compatible brake pad compounds. These advanced systems operate at higher temperatures than conventional brakes, necessitating specialized pad materials engineered for carbon ceramic applications. High-performance brake fluid with elevated boiling points also becomes essential to prevent vapor lock during demanding driving sessions.
Performance Enhancement Considerations
Upgrading individual components on your F8 Tributo requires a holistic approach that considers how modifications interact with the vehicle's existing systems. Ferrari engineers spent countless hours optimizing every aspect of the Tributo's performance, creating a carefully balanced machine. Successful upgrades enhance this balance rather than disrupting it.

Weight distribution plays a critical role in the F8 Tributo's handling characteristics. When selecting components, consider their impact on the vehicle's overall weight balance. Removing weight from one area while adding it elsewhere can shift the balance in unintended ways. Comprehensive weight reduction programs that address multiple areas simultaneously tend to preserve the factory weight distribution while improving overall performance.
Aerodynamic modifications deserve particular attention, as changes to airflow patterns can significantly impact high-speed stability and downforce distribution. Adding aggressive front splitters without corresponding rear aerodynamic elements may increase front-end grip while reducing rear stability. Professional aerodynamic analysis, including computational fluid dynamics modeling or wind tunnel testing, ensures that modifications work harmoniously with Ferrari's original aerodynamic design.

Installation and Fitment Excellence
The quality of component installation directly influences both performance and longevity. Premium aftermarket parts designed for the F8 Tributo feature precise fitment that mirrors Ferrari's exacting standards. However, even the finest components require professional installation to achieve optimal results.

Carbon fiber body components demand particular attention during installation. Proper mounting techniques prevent stress concentrations that could lead to cracking or delamination. Many carbon fiber parts utilize the factory mounting points, requiring no permanent modifications to the vehicle. This approach preserves the car's originality while allowing owners to return to stock configuration if desired.
Wheel installation requires precise torque specifications and proper mounting procedures. Hub-centric rings ensure accurate wheel centering, preventing vibrations that could affect ride quality and handling precision. Professional installers verify proper brake clearance, ensuring adequate space between wheel spokes and brake calipers across the full range of suspension travel and steering angles.
Carbon ceramic brake installations necessitate specialized tools and expertise. The ceramic rotors require careful handling to prevent damage from impact or improper mounting procedures. Caliper alignment must be verified to ensure even pad contact across the rotor surface. Professional installation also includes proper system bleeding and bedding procedures that optimize brake performance and longevity.
Maintaining Your Upgraded Components
Premium components deserve premium maintenance practices that preserve their performance and appearance. Carbon fiber parts benefit from regular cleaning with pH-neutral automotive shampoo and soft microfiber towels. Avoid aggressive polishing compounds or abrasive cleaning tools that could damage the UV-protective clear coat. Periodic application of specialized carbon fiber sealants provides additional protection against environmental contaminants.
Forged wheels require regular inspection for signs of damage, particularly after spirited driving sessions or track days. Check for cracks, bends, or finish deterioration that could indicate impact damage. Professional wheel straightening services can often repair minor damage, but severely compromised wheels should be replaced immediately to ensure safety. Regular cleaning prevents brake dust buildup that can damage wheel finishes over time.
Carbon ceramic brakes demand specific maintenance protocols that differ from conventional brake systems. Avoid using harsh chemicals or high-pressure washing directly on the rotors, as this can damage the ceramic matrix. Regular visual inspections help identify abnormal wear patterns that might indicate caliper misalignment or contaminated brake pads. Unlike iron rotors, carbon ceramic discs should not be resurfaced through traditional machining processes.
